Jesus Aguilar has signed with the Oakland Athletics

Pending physical evaluations of the player, Jesús Aguilar and the Oakland Athletics have reached an agreement for a one-year contract and $3 million, according to multiple reports. This will be the sixth team for the Venezuelan in his Major League career.

The Athletics will seek to have the 2018 All-Star in Aguilarwho that season, where he hit 35 home runs and 108 RBIs, received up to a few votes for being the Most Valuable Player (MVP) of the National League.

In 2022, the Venezuelan played for both Miami Marlins how to Baltimore Orioles, where he hit a line of .235/.281/.379, adding 16 home runs and 51 RBIs. Will he be able to recover his level with those of California?
